Engine Type: Powered by a durable 4-stroke, air-cooled diesel engine (e.g., 186F or 192F models).Starting System: Equipped with an electric key start ignition for hassle-free operation.Fuel Efficiency: Includes a large fuel tank (often 30 liters) for extended runtimes, potentially up to 30 hours depending on load.Control Panel: An intuitive panel featuring a voltmeter, circuit breakers, and multiple output sockets (typically 230V and sometimes 115V).Portability: Housed in a rugged, weather-resistant casing with heavy-duty wheels and handles for easier movement.Automatic Transfer Switch (ATS): Most models are compatible with or include an ATS, which automatically starts the generator during a power failure.
